BDF Task Force 12 honoured

ManamaHis Royal Highness Prince Salman bin Hamad Al Khalifa, Crown Prince, Deputy Supreme Commander and First Deputy Prime Minister, presented medals awarded by His Majesty the King to the members of the BDF Task Force 12 at a ceremony held at the Royal Guards headquarters yesterday. 

The medals are in recognition of their service in Operation Restoring Hope being carried out as part of the Saudi-led Arab Coalition mission to restore stability in Yemen.

Earlier, Defence Affairs Minister, Lieutenant-General Yusuf bin Ahmed Al-Jalahma, the BDF’s Chief of Staff, Lieutenant General Theyab bin Saqer Al Noaimi, the Royal Guards Commander, His Highness Brigadier Shaikh Nasser bin Hamad Al Khalifa, the Royal Guards Special Forces Commander, His Highness Major Shaikh Khaled bin Hamad Al Khalifa, and senior officers received HRH the Crown Prince upon arrival at the Royal Guards headquarters.

HRH the Crown Prince expressed his pride and gratitude on the achievements and sacrifices made by BDF forces participating as part of the Saudi-led Arab coalition mission in Yemen.

HRH the Crown Prince praised the BDF’s high level of combat readiness and proficiency, as well as their unwavering commitment and honourable service to the Kingdom under the leadership of His Majesty King Hamad.

Following the National Anthem and an inspection of the Guard of Honour, HRH the Crown Prince listened to a recitation of verses from the Holy Quran.

HH Brigadier Shaikh Nasser bin Hamad Al Khalifa paid tribute to the elite group in Taskforce 12 who returned home. 

“The dedication of our elite group has enhanced the strength, skill, immunity and pride in the fighting of our forces who have gained considerable operational, tactical and organisational expertise during the various direct operations in which they have participated and engaged with their brothers as they defended both religion and homeland,” HH Brigadier Shaikh Nasser said.

“Our brave forces will be, as anticipated by our wise leadership, fully ready to right the wrong and to stand with our brothers within the Arab and Islamic Alliance to protect our Gulf,  Arab and  Islamic  unity,” His    Highness Brigadier  Shaikh  Nasser  said at the ceremony.

“Our forces, along with the Arab Coalition Force, have been fully engaged in fighting and combating terrorism and its groups through well-organised joint military operations,” HH Brigadier Shaikh Nasser said.  

“We have been coordinating efforts on tracking the sources of terrorism and cooperating with one another through all available ways and means,” HH Brigadier Shaikh Nasser said.
